What Does a Farm Insurance Agent in New Brunswick Cost?
The cost of farm insurance in New Jersey varies widely. A basic policy for a small hobby farm may start around 500 dollars per year. A larger commercial farm with multiple structures and high liability limits can cost 2,000 to 5,000 dollars or more annually. Factors include location, size of operation, types of crops and livestock, and claims history. This is general information, not insurance advice.

Frequently Asked Questions
What does farm insurance cover in New Brunswick?
Farm insurance typically covers your dwelling, barns, other structures, farm personal property, and liability. It can also protect against crop loss due to weather or disease.
Do I need farm insurance if I have a small hobby farm?
Yes, a standard homeowners policy may not cover farm-related risks. New Jersey law does not require farm insurance for hobby farms, but lenders and landlords often do.
